A 253rd Infantry Battalion "Queen's University Highlanders" Cap Badge Buy Now and attractive patina on theIn pickled brass, voided, maker marked "KINNEAR & DESTERRE" on the reverse, measuring 47. 5 mm (w) x 66 mm (h), both lugs intact, contact marks, red residue evident around "253", better than very fine. Footnote: The Battalion was raised in Eastern Ontario with mobilization headquarters at Kingston under the authority of G. O. 48, May 1, 1917.
